Locate Your Honda Civic’s TPMS Reset Controls

Before diving into recalibration, identify where your specific Civic model accesses the tire pressure monitoring system. Unlike older vehicles with physical reset buttons, most modern Civics (2016 and newer) require navigating through the infotainment touchscreen to initiate recalibration. Park your vehicle on level ground, engage the parking brake, and turn the ignition to the “ON” position without starting the engine—this powers the system while keeping the vehicle stationary.

Navigate to TPMS Settings by Model Year

The exact path to TPMS calibration varies significantly between Civic generations. For 2016-2020 models with the 7-inch display, press the “Menu” button on the touchscreen, select “Settings,” then choose “Vehicle Settings” followed by “TPMS Calibration.” Owners of 2021-2024 models with the updated infotainment system will find the option under “Settings” > “Vehicle” > “TPMS” > “Calibrate.” If you own a 2012-2015 Civic, look for a small physical TPMS reset button located beneath the steering column near the brake pedal—press and hold this for 3 seconds instead of using the touchscreen.

Confirm System Readiness Before Calibration

Your Civic’s system requires specific conditions before accepting recalibration commands. The TPMS indicator light must be illuminated (flashing or solid) to initiate the process—turning it off beforehand won’t work. Verify all four tires display current pressure readings on your instrument cluster; if any show “—” or “LOW,” address those issues first. The vehicle must be completely stationary with the transmission in “Park” (automatic) or neutral with parking brake engaged (manual). Attempting calibration while moving triggers an automatic safety lockout that requires restarting the entire process.

Inflate All Tires to Honda’s Exact Specifications

Honda Civic tire pressure sticker location

Improper inflation remains the #1 reason for failed recalibration attempts. Honda specifies different pressures for front and rear tires on most Civic trims—never assume uniform pressure across all four wheels. Locate the official pressure sticker inside the driver’s side door jamb, which lists precise PSI values for your specific model and trim. Standard LX and EX trims typically require 33 PSI front and 32 PSI rear when tires are cold, while Sport and Touring models often need 35 PSI front and 33 PSI rear.

Proper Inflation Technique Matters

Use a digital tire gauge (not the one built into your air compressor) to verify pressure after inflation. Analog gauges commonly read 2-3 PSI low, causing calibration errors. Inflate tires when they’re cold—meaning the vehicle hasn’t been driven for at least three hours or driven less than one mile. Driving heats tires, increasing pressure by 4-6 PSI temporarily. Add air in 2 PSI increments, checking frequently, as overinflation requires releasing air and starting the process again. For accurate readings, screw the gauge firmly onto the valve stem until hissing stops—partial connections give false low readings.

Execute the Calibration Sequence Properly

With tires properly inflated, initiate calibration through your infotainment system. On touchscreen models, select “Calibrate” and confirm with “Yes” when prompted. The system displays “Calibration Started” and the TPMS light flashes three times before turning off. For models with physical reset buttons, hold the button until the TPMS light blinks slowly (about 5 seconds), then release. Never skip the confirmation step—bypassing it stores incorrect baseline pressures.

Diagnose Common TPMS Warning Scenarios

The TPMS light behaves differently depending on the issue. A solid light indicates one or more tires are 25% below recommended pressure. A flashing light that becomes solid means the system has detected a fault in the monitoring system itself, not actual low pressure. If the light flashes for 60-90 seconds when starting the car then stays off, your system needs recalibration. If it stays illuminated constantly, check actual pressures immediately.

Temperature-Related False Alarms

Sudden temperature drops overnight frequently trigger false TPMS warnings. For every 10°F temperature decrease, tire pressure drops approximately 1 PSI. A 30°F drop from day to night can lower pressure by 3 PSI—enough to trigger warnings on borderline tires. Instead of immediately adding air, drive 10-15 minutes to warm the tires, then check pressure. If it returns to spec when warm, recalibrate the system rather than adding air, which would cause overinflation once tires heat up.
